Factors Influencing Cost
Cabinet restyling projects in Jamestown, OH, often focus on updating the appearance and functionality of existing cabinets without full replacement. These projects can vary in scope and complexity, depending on materials, size, and desired features. Understanding typical options can help homeowners plan and compare potential costs effectively.
- Materials: Options range from solid wood and plywood to laminate or veneer finishes, impacting durability and appearance.
- Size and Scope: Projects may involve replacing cabinet doors, drawers, or refinishing entire cabinets, from small kitchen updates to larger pantry or laundry areas.
- Labor Complexity: Simpler projects like door replacement or surface refinishing generally require less labor, whereas custom modifications or structural changes increase complexity.
- Permitting: Minor updates typically do not require permits, but significant modifications or structural changes may need local approval from Jamestown authorities.
- Extras: Additional features such as new hardware, decorative accents, or interior organizers can be included to enhance functionality and style.
